Red Raiders Stun Siegel Stars in Commanding Win on Homecoming Night

Updated: 11 hours ago

The Coffee County Red Raiders jumped out to a 14-0 lead in the first half and added an insurance score in the second half en route to a 21-0 victory over the Siegel Stars on homecoming Friday night at Carden Jarrell Field. The region opener featured another spectacular performance offensively, and the Red Raiders (3-1, 1-0) came out strong defensively in week four. The Red Raiders now open up regional play 1-0. 

 

Offensively for Coffee County, Caiden Martin finished with a stellar 100 rushing yards on 16 carries and two touchdowns. Deontae Short added 22 yards on just 6 carries on crucial drives. Jayden Carter was named the Giles Dunn Diamond Company Player of the Game after taking a pick-six 96 yards to put the Red Raiders on the board first. The Red Raiders improve to 3-1 as they hit the road to face the Page Patriots  (4-0) on Friday, with kickoff scheduled for 7 p.m. at Page High School.
